Stretch knit fabric second quality refers to defective or off-spec knitted textiles containing elastane or spandex that fail to meet first-grade standards due to minor weaving inconsistencies, color variations, or dimensional issues. Primary uses include apparel linings, activewear components, and cost-sensitive garment production. International trade encompasses single and double-knit varieties, with principal grades differentiated by fiber content (cotton-elastane, polyester-elastane blends) and weight classifications. Major producing regions include China, India, Vietnam, and Turkey, which dominate export volumes to Bangladesh, Pakistan, and Southeast Asian garment manufacturers. Buyers should verify stretch recovery rates even in second-quality material, as elastane degradation during production or storage significantly impacts garment longevity and customer returns, making supplier certifications on fiber integrity essential despite lower pricing.
